谷歌应用程序脚本是一种基于云计算的开发平台,用于创建和扩展谷歌应用程序。在谷歌应用程序脚本中,执行索引匹配函数时,尽管形式为[[值],[值]...],但是array[0].length返回的值是undefined。
这是因为在JavaScript中,数组是一种特殊的对象,可以包含任意类型的值。当我们创建一个二维数组时,实际上是创建了一个包含多个数组的数组。在这种情况下,[[值],[值]...]表示一个包含多个子数组的数组。
当我们使用索引访问二维数组中的元素时,例如array[0],我们实际上是访问了第一个子数组。但是,由于每个子数组的长度可以不同,所以array[0].length返回的值是undefined。
这种情况下,我们可以使用其他方法来获取二维数组的长度,例如使用array.length获取包含的子数组数量,或者使用array[0].length获取第一个子数组的长度。
谷歌云平台提供了多种产品和服务,可以帮助开发人员构建和扩展谷歌应用程序。以下是一些与谷歌云平台相关的产品和服务,可以在云计算领域中使用:
- 谷歌云函数(Google Cloud Functions):一种无服务器计算服务,可以在事件驱动的环境中运行代码。它可以与谷歌应用程序脚本结合使用,实现自动化任务和事件处理。
- 谷歌云存储(Google Cloud Storage):一种可扩展的对象存储服务,用于存储和检索大规模的非结构化数据。它可以用于存储谷歌应用程序脚本中生成的文件和数据。
- 谷歌云数据库(Google Cloud Database):提供多种数据库服务,包括谷歌云SQL(Google Cloud SQL)用于关系型数据库,谷歌云Firestore(Google Cloud Firestore)用于文档数据库,谷歌云Bigtable(Google Cloud Bigtable)用于大数据存储等。
- 谷歌云网络(Google Cloud Networking):提供网络连接和通信服务,包括虚拟专用云(Virtual Private Cloud,VPC)、负载均衡器(Load Balancer)和谷歌云CDN(Google Cloud CDN)等。
- 谷歌云安全(Google Cloud Security):提供多种安全服务,包括身份和访问管理(Identity and Access Management,IAM)、谷歌云安全审计(Google Cloud Security Command Center)和谷歌云密钥管理系统(Google Cloud Key Management Service)等。
请注意,以上提到的产品和服务仅作为示例,实际使用时应根据具体需求进行选择。更多关于谷歌云平台的产品和服务信息,可以访问谷歌云官方网站:https://cloud.google.com/